Pasta Sauce

Traditional Pasta Sauce

1lb of hamburger
3 - 29oz cans of tomato sauce
1 - 29oz can of water
1 - 15 oz can of tomato paste
2 small cans of mushrooms (optional)
(Spice measurements are a guideline - spice to desired taste)
1 Tablespoon Garlic Powder
1 Tablespoon Oregano
1 Tablespoon Basil
1 Tablespoon Parsley
1 Tablespoon Sugar

1. Brown hamburger and drain excess fat.
2. Combine remaining ingredients, cook over low to low-medium heat with a tight lid. Stir occasionally. Cook for several hours (ready to eat in 30 minutes but the taste is better if you let it cook awhile.
3. Prepare desired pasta and cover with desired amount of sauce.

Made 7 - 2 cup meals.
